Slate roof repair services involve the assessment, maintenance, and restoration of slate roofing systems to address various issues that can compromise the roof’s integrity. These services typically include replacing damaged or missing slate tiles, repairing underlying roofing structures, and sealing any areas prone to water intrusion. Skilled contractors evaluate the condition of the slate and identify areas where deterioration or damage has occurred, ensuring that repairs are targeted and effective. Proper repair work helps extend the lifespan of a slate roof and maintains its aesthetic appeal, which is often a key feature of historic or upscale properties.

The primary problems addressed by slate roof repair include cracked, broken, or missing tiles that can lead to leaks and water damage. Over time, slate can suffer from weather-related wear, such as hail impacts, freeze-thaw cycles, or wind damage, resulting in compromised tiles. Additionally, issues like deteriorated flashing, loose fasteners, or damaged underlayment may also be identified during repairs. Addressing these problems promptly helps prevent more extensive damage to the roof structure, interior spaces, and building materials, ultimately preserving the property’s value and structural integrity.

Cost Range for Slate Roof Repair - Typical expenses for slate roof repairs can vary from $1,000 to $4,000 depending on the extent of damage and roof size. Minor repairs, such as replacing a few damaged slates, might cost around $500 to $1,500. Larger projects involving extensive repairs can reach higher costs based on materials and labor.

Factors Influencing Repair Costs - The overall cost depends on the roof's pitch, accessibility, and the number of slates needing replacement. For example, repairs on a standard-sized home may fall within the $2,000 to $3,500 range. Complex or hard-to-access roofs tend to increase labor and material expenses.

Average Cost for Material Replacement - Replacing damaged or broken slate tiles typically costs between $50 and $150 per slate. The total cost depends on the number of slates requiring replacement, with larger repairs potentially exceeding $2,000. Material quality and style also influence overall expenses.

Additional Cost Considerations - Costs may include removal of old slate, flashing repairs, and waterproofing, which can add several hundred dollars to the total. For example, minor repairs might be completed for around $1,000, while comprehensive restorations could reach $5,000 or more depending on sc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that a slate roof needs repair? Indicators include cracked or broken slate tiles, water leaks inside the building, and visible damage or missing tiles on the roof surface.

How long does slate roof rep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of damage, but repairs can often be completed within a few days by local roofing professionals.

Is it necessary to replace entire slate roofs if some tiles are damaged? Not necessarily; often only the damaged tiles or sections need repair or replacement, preserving the rest of the roof.

What should homeowners consider when hiring a slate roof repair contractor? It's important to review their experience with slate roofing, request references, and ensure they have the appropriate insurance coverage.

Are repairs to slate roofs covered by insurance? Coverage varies by policy; contacting the insurance provider and consulting with local pros can help determine what repairs may be covered.
